Environmental Benefits of Anaerobic Digestion

u Diversion of organic wastes from landfills

u Methane emissions reduction

u Production of renewable energy

u Soil improvement opportunities

u Nutrient management alternatives

Anaerobic Digestion Basics

uHappens in a sealed container or vessel uNo OxygenuMicroorganisms break down organic

material uHeat is generateduBiogas (Energy)uDigestate (Solids and Liquids)

AD Feedstocks

uWasted Food uAnimal manures

uFats, oils, and greases (FOG)uSewage sludge/wastewater

uYard waste/Crop residuals (Dry Digesters) uOther high strength wastes

Biogas = a mixture of approximately 60% methane (CH4) and 40% carbon dioxide (CO2) together with trace levels of other gases and water vapor

• Odorless • Colorless• Low explosive potential

How is Biogas Used?uBurned to produce heat uCHP to generate

electricity and heatuCompressed for vehicle

fueluAdded to natural gas

pipelinesuProduce biodegradable

plastics

What do you do with Digestate?

SOLID

u Soil amendment

u Animal bedding

u Alternative daily cover at landfills

LIQUID

u Liquid Fertilizer

u Discharge to POTW

Basic Types of AD Systems

u Wet Digesters Ø Low SolidsØPumpable

u Dry Digesters ØHigh SolidsØ StackableØAKA Dry Fermentation

u Batch Systemu Continuous Flow

Dry Fermentation Digestersu Feedstocks can include:

Ø Wasted Food

Ø Yard Waste

Ø Agricultural (animal bedding and crop residue)

u No mechanical mixing

u No liquid added

u No liquid digestate
